Gov. Bill Owens has the power to commute the sentence of all five of Colorado's death row inmates, but it's not going to happen.

In an often contentious debate on ABC-TV's Nightline Monday, Owens told outgoing Illinois Gov. George Ryan that his decision to commute the sentences of all of his state's death row inmates was an abuse of power and a miscarriage of justice.

"You have the ability to do it, but should you have?" Owens asked Ryan during the show. "I don't think so. I have the same power, George . . . but I think it's an abuse of power."

Owens, a passionate supporter of the death penalty, was contacted Monday afternoon by Nightline producers to debate Ryan, said Dan Hopkins, Owens' spokesman.
